Topic
An update for ca-certificates is now available for Red Hat Enterprise Linux 7.7 Advanced Update Support.
Description
The ca-certificates package contains a set of Certificate Authority (CA) certificates chosen by the Mozilla Foundation for use with the Internet Public Key Infrastructure (PKI).
Bug Fix(es) and Enhancement(s):
- Update ca-certificates package in RHEL-7.7-AUS to CA trust list version (2021) 2.50 from Firefox 91 (BZ#2009846)
This fixes the issue of untrusted Let's Encrypt certificates.
